Summary: | The invention relates to a method for simultaneously determining residues of three methoprene juvenile hormone analogues in tea leaves, and belongs to the technical field of pesticide detection. The method for simultaneously determining the residues of the three methoprene juvenile hormone analogues in the tea comprises the following steps: preparing a sample to be detected: a, soaking the tea to be detected in water, adding 1% acetic acid-acetonitrile, anhydrous magnesium sulfate, sodium acetate and ceramic homogeneous protons, uniformly oscillating, and centrifuging at the speed of 4200r/min for 5 minutes at the temperature of 8 DEG C to obtain supernate 1; b, uniformly mixing the supernate 1 with anhydrous magnesium sulfate, PSA, C18 and GCB, and centrifuging at the speed of 4200r/min for 5 minutes at the temperature of 8 DEG C to obtain supernate 2; the method provided by the invention not only controls the influence of the matrix effect, but also ensures the recovery rate of the three juvenile hormone an |
